Output 08a4e4364c26b156d2cf09ee75531992894c18c7c8eecd8f7d1e2c58435bcb78:25

value
108046
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f9f1c878a060726f119717df11af9abdd3c2395c OP_EQUAL
address
3QUbphA6qKPjsDr2vxAQQihb1LBXakNTD6
transaction
08a4e4364c26b156d2cf09ee75531992894c18c7c8eecd8f7d1e2c58435bcb78
confirmations
175895
spent
true